Dimple Maker Press by Steve Skindell

What is it?

It is a professional utility device that allows you to press One to Six 2 milimeter dimples in a poker size playing card.

The device is very easy to use.

It is manufactured with carbon fiber and should last a very long time.

Dimples can be placed in the upper and lower right and left corners of a playing card as well as on the left and right centers of the sides of a playing card.

Dimples are created by pressing downward with your thumb(s) or finger(s) on the card where the 2mm protruding circles are located (they are about the size of a small half sphere or bb).

For dealing cards, the face of the playing card should be upward and the upper left and lower right dimples should be created.

Dimples can protrude downward or upward based on the orientation of the playing card.

You also can have upward AND downward dimples if you change the orientation of the card being faced (make some dimples) and the put the playing card faced down (and make some dimples).

You can also use Dimple Maker to press dimples into billets or business cards.

Idea 1:
Press dimples in half the deck (all the black cards) -- this only takes a few minutes to do.

Do this on all the upper left and lower right corners of the card.

The orientation of the playing card should be facing upward.

Have the spectator shuffle the cards.

Act like you are able to determine if a card is red or black by the weight of the in on the card. Move your hand up and down as though you are trying to determine the weight. Feel if there is a dimple in the upper right corner of the card.

Put all the black cards in one pile and all the red cards in another pile.

Using your psychic abilities you can even do this blind folded!

Idea 3:
Separate red and black cards with prediction:
Just came up with this routine:

Dimple Maker Press (separating black and right cards into 2 piles with a prediction)
======================================================================================
1. Press dimple in 25 black cards
2. Press a dimple in any 1 Red card (let's say A of hearts).
3. Leave 25 red cards without dimples
4. Leave 1 black card without a dimple (let's say A of Clubs)
5. Have spectator shuffle cards and break cards as many times as they like.
6. Ask the spectator to give you the 52 cards 1 at a time.
7. Separate the cards into 2 piles ... a black pile of cards and a red pile of cards.
8. If you detect the card has a dimple place it in the black pile of cards (to your right).
9. If you detect the card has no dimple place it in the red pile of cards (to your left).
10. Have spectator flip all red cards over and all the black cards over with the faces upward.

11. After all the cards have been put into the 2 separated piles and have been flipover have the spectator open the
envelope that has been on the table with the word prediction on the envelope.


Letter in envelope should read:
===============================
The magician has separated the cards into 2 separate piles.
Red cards will be in 1 pile and Black cards in the other pile.
There will be 2 cards misplaced .. the Ace of Clubs in the red pile and the Ace of hearts in the black pile.
